摘 要:目的研究艾灸梁门、足三里穴促进胃黏膜损伤修复的信号转导机制。方法将45只大鼠随机分为正常组(10只)、模型组(15只)、胃经穴组(10只)和对照点组(10只),除正常组外其余各组采用束缚冷应激法制作应激性胃溃疡大鼠模型,胃经穴组造模后第2天鼠板束缚艾灸"梁门""足三里"穴;对照点组选取"梁门""足三里"穴外侧旁开0.5 cm处为对照刺激点,两组均每次20 min,每日1次,持续12天。正常组和模型组仅鼠板束缚。采用Master Antibody Microarray Slides芯片检测各组大鼠胃黏膜细胞信号蛋白质磷酸化水平。结果与模型组比较,胃经穴组大鼠胃黏膜细胞10种蛋白质磷酸化水平下调,其中TRAF2、Stat1、p53、Mkp-3、NF-KB 5种蛋白磷酸化水平差异有统计学意义(P<0.01);14种蛋白质磷酸化水平上调,其中MEK、Ras、P38MAPK、PI3K、PAK、B-Raf、ERK2 7种蛋白磷酸化水平差异有统计学意义(P<0.01)。结论艾灸梁门、足三里穴可调节多种相关信号蛋白质的磷酸化水平,促进胃黏膜的损伤修复。Objective To explore the signaling mechanism of moxibustion at points Liangmen( ST21) and Zusanli( ST36) for promoting damage repair on gastric mucosa. Methods Forty-five rats were randomly divided into a normal group( 10 rats),a model group( 15 rats),a stomach meridian acupoint group( 10 rats),and a control acupoint group( 10 rats). Cold restrain stress method was applied on each group except normal group to make stress gastric ulcer rat model. On the 2nd day after modeling,rats in the stomach meridian acupoint group were astricted to rat boards and applied moxibustion at points Liangmen( ST21) and Zusanli( ST36),while the rats of control acupoint group were given moxibustion at control points which located at 0. 5 cm beside Liangmen( ST21) and Zusanli( ST36). The treatment lasted for 20 min each time,once daily for 12 days for both groups. Rats in the normal group and the model group were just astricted to rat boards. Levels of signaling protein phosphorylation in gastric mucosal cell were detected with Master Antibody Microarray Slides in each group. Results Compared with the model group,levels of 18 protein' s phosphorylation in the stomach meridian acupoint group were down-regulated,among which the decreased levels of 5 protein's phosphorylation( TRAF2,Stat1,p53,Mkp-3 and NF-KB) showed statistically differences( P〈0. 05 or P〈0. 01). Levels of twenty nine protein's phosphorylation were up-regulated,among which,the increasing levels of MEK,Ras,P38 MAPK,PI3K,PAK,B-Raf and ERK2 showed statistical significance( P〈0. 05 or P〈0. 01). Conclusion Moxibustion at Liangmen( ST21) and Zusanli( ST36) may regulate multiple related signaling protein phosphorylation levels and promote damage repair of gastric mucosa.
